Creates a Uint32List view on a range of elements of data.
Creates a view on the range of data.buffer which corresponds to the elements of data from start until end. If data is a typed data list, like Uint16List, then the view is on the bytes of the elements with indices from start until end. If data is a ByteData, it's treated like a list of bytes.
If provided, start and end must satisfy
0 ≤ start ≤ end ≤ elementCount
where elementCount is the number of elements in data, which is the same as the List.length of a typed data list.
If omitted, start defaults to zero and end to elementCount.
The start and end indices of the range of bytes being viewed must be multiples of four.
@Since("2.8")
factory Uint32List.sublistView(TypedData data, [int start = 0, int? end]) {
int elementSize = data.elementSizeInBytes;
end = RangeError.checkValidRange(
start, end, data.lengthInBytes ~/ elementSize);
int byteLength = (end - start) * elementSize;
if (byteLength % bytesPerElement != 0) {
throw ArgumentError("The number of bytes to view must be a multiple of " +
"$bytesPerElement");
}
return data.buffer.asUint32List(data.offsetInBytes + start * elementSize,
byteLength ~/ bytesPerElement);
}
